High energy behaviour of gamma gamma to f f(bar) processes in SM and MSSM
Abstract
We compute the leading logarithms electroweak contributions to gamma gamma to f f(bar) processes in SM and MSSM. Several interesting properties are pointed out, such as the importance of the angular dependent terms, of the Yukawa terms, and especially of the 2β dependence in the SUSY contributions. These properties are complementary to those found in e+e- to f f(bar). These radiative correction effects should be largely observable at future high energy gamma gamma colliders. Polarized beams would bring interesting checks of the structure of the one loop corrections. We finally discuss the need for two-loop calculations and resummation.
